About Layer Brook

Layer Brook is a modest 7.3km river offering diverse coarse fishing opportunities for anglers of all skill levels. The presence of pike and perch alongside traditional species like carp and bream provides varied fishing prospects, though anglers should be prepared for challenging conditions due to poor water quality.

Anglers should note the close season on Layer Brook: 15 March – 15 June (rivers, England & Wales). Club membership or day ticket access is required in addition to your EA rod licence on most stretches.

Fish Species in Layer Brook

Layer Brook holds common carp, bream, chub, roach, rudd, tench, dace, perch, pike, gudgeon, eel.

Carp are a popular target on Layer Brook — handle carefully with a landing net and unhooking mat, and return promptly.

An EA rod licence is required by law to fish Layer Brook. Club membership or a day ticket is also required on most stretches.

Planning a Trip to Layer Brook

To fish Layer Brook, you need a valid EA rod licence, available online from gov.uk. Annual, day and 8-day licences are available. In addition to the rod licence, you will need club membership or a day ticket from the controlling angling club or riparian owner for most stretches of Layer Brook.

Always check conditions before you visit. Water quality, access and rules can change seasonally. The EA's Catchment Data Explorer provides up-to-date water quality information for Layer Brook.
